Iconic Chicago Italian Restaurant Gene & Georgetti Closes Second Location

The Rosemont location says goodbye after only 5 years due to Covid-19.

Gene & Georgetti is the oldest family-owned Italian steakhouse in Chicago and recently opened its Rosemont location in 2015. Due to Covid-19, the restaurant has been forced to shut down after being unable to pay $120,000 in property taxes. 

Fifty percent of the restaurants’ revenue is based on events and banquets and with Illinois social distancing mandates in place, they are unable to operate in the majority of their space. 

The last day to enjoy their classic pasta and steaks in Rosemont will be October 31st. Gene & Georgetti’s River North location, at 500 N. Franklin St., will remain open.
